Søra Svartheia
Søra Svartheia is a hill in Hjelmeland, Rogaland, Western Norway and has an elevation of 1,096 metres. Søra Svartheia is situated nearby to the hamlet Førre.- Type: Hill with an elevation of 1,096 metres
